Moving doesn't have to cost an arm and a leg, although it sometimes seems like it at first glance. There are many things you can do to reduce your costs without compromising quality or safety!
Most national moving companies provide packing services, providing containers and professional storage of your items. This seems very attractive to most people, especially those with a lot of delicate or fragile family heirlooms that will be traveling in the moving van. But did you know, careful as these national moving companies employees are, that they usually pack your things exactly the same way you would?
With this in mind, and assuming you have the time and the motivation to pack up your own things, you can start the search for sturdy boxes at your local grocery store or warehouse. A short telephone call will usually tell you when the boxes are available; at one major national retailer, boxes are typically available between 10PM and midnight before they are baled and sent for recycling.
It will help if you measure items like stereo components, kitchen appliances and the like before you pick through the boxes available to you. This will prevent your having too many of one size or not enough of another size.
Packing material can be found all through your home! Linens can be used to wrap parts of lamps or fragile knick knacks and blankets make great cushions for delicate electronics. Newspaper, of course, is a good standby for wrapping glassware and cookware. If you don't receive a local newspaper, ask your library for issues they discard after scanning them. Your child's elementary school probably receives a local paper and your neighbors undoubtedly pick up any of several free community publications. You want to be very sure that your boxes are secure and won't pop open, especially under the pressure of having others stacked atop them. National moving companies use sturdy packing tape and you'll notice that they often use "strapping tape" which is reinforced with fiberglass filaments for strength. If you've ever shopped for this kind of tape, you know how expensive it is! The good news is that strapping tape is strong enough to hold a box together by wrapping it just once around the box saving you tape by having to wrap more than once.
You can use duct tape to secure the rest of the box and reinforce the strength of the strapping tape. Duct tape is inexpensive, durable and has endless possibilities of usefulness! So if you purchase too much, be assured you'll not have any of it go to waste.
